ABSTRACT

Purpose: To investigate the effect of high myopia and cataract surgery on the grading of diabetic retinopathy (DR) and their roles in the correlation between DR and chronic kidney disease (CKD). Methods: A total of 1,063 eyes of 1,063 diabetic patients were enrolled. We conducted binary and multiple multivariate regressions to analyze the ocular and systemic risk factors of DR. Based on the presence of myopia and history of cataract surgery, we divided the cases into four subgroups, namely those with high myopia, with the history of cataract surgery, with both conditions, and with neither, then determined the correlation between the stages of DR and CKD in each subgroup. Results: In the binary analysis, high myopia was identified as the protective factor for DR odds ratio (OR): 0.312 [95% confidence interval (CI): 0.195-0.500, p < 0.001], whereas cataract surgery was one of the independent risk factors for DR [OR: 2.818 (95% CI: 1.507-5.273), p = 0.001]. With increased stages of DR, high myopia played an increasingly protective role [mild non-proliferative DR (NPDR), OR = 0.461, p = 0.004; moderate NPDR OR = 0.217, p = 0.003; severe NPDR, OR = 0.221, p = 0.008; proliferative DR (PDR), OR = 0.125, p = 0.001], whereas cataract surgery became a stronger risk factor, especially in PDR (mild NPDR, OR = 1.595, p = 0.259; moderate NPDR, OR = 3.955, p = 0.005; severe NPDR, OR = 6.836, p < 0.001; PDR, OR = 9.756, p < 0.001). The correlation between the stages of DR and CKD in the group with neither high myopia nor cataract surgery history was the highest among all subgroups. Conclusion: High myopia was a protective factor, whereas cataract surgery is a risk factor for DR, and both factors showed stronger effects throughout the (natural disease) grading of DR. The stages of DR and CKD showed a higher correlation after adjustment of the ocular confounding factors.

ABSTRACT

Objective:To investigate the characteristics of three-dimensional high resolution anorectal manometry and the effect of biological feedback therapy on the improvement of clinical symptoms in very elderly patients with chronic functional constipation.Methods:A total of 68 cases with chronic functional constipation were divided into very elderly group(≥80 years old, n=36)and the elderly group(60-79 years old, n=32)in the retrospective analysis.Patients underwent the three-dimensional high resolution anorectal manometry before and after biological feedback therapy, and the related parameters and scores of constipation symptoms before and after treatment were compared between the two groups.Results:The results of 3D high-resolution anorectal manometry showed that the anus relaxation rate in the simulated defecation test was lower and the bowel threshold in the rectal sensory threshold test was higher in the very elderly group than in the elderly group(2.44±33.81% vs.16.34±16.99%, 103.44±42.01 ml vs.77.22±41.85 ml, t=-2.047 and 2.655, P=0.049 and 0.012). In the very elderly group, the post-biological feedback therapy versus pre-biological feedback therapy showed that anal residual pressure during simulated defecation was decreased, the absolute value of negative anorectal pressure difference was reduced and the anal relaxation rate was increased [57.50±18.88 mmHg(1 mmHg=0.133 kPa) vs.64.84±25.82 mmHg, -29.64±15.98 mmHg vs.-39.47±19.45 mmHg, 10.53±29.35% vs.2.44±33.81%, t=3.342, -4.902 and -3.209, P=0.002, 0.000 and 0.003]. The scores of clinical symptom scale showed that there was no significant difference in the effective rate between the very elderly and elderly groups(66.67% or 24/36 vs.71.88% or 23/32, χ2=0.760, P=0.860). Conclusions:The elderly functional constipation patients with defecation disorder often have rectal propulsive insufficiency and dyscoordination of pelvic floor muscle contraction.The main cause of defecation disorder in very elderly patients is the decrease of anal relaxation rate during simulated defecation.Biological feedback therapy can improve the symptoms of defecation disorder in very elderly patients by reducing the anal residual pressure during simulated defecation, increasing the anal relaxation rate and reducing the absolute value of negative anorectal pressure difference.
